| Program description: | If you have been afraid of doing improv or are just starting out (or need a refresher) this is the workshop for you. Led in a safe and non-judgmental atmosphere, discover the Yes And inside of yourself. Improvisation is more than the games. We all can improvise. Discover the creative side inside yourself. Totally hands on and interactive...and fun! Improvisation has many theater and life lesson applications; come explore them! |
| Space/special requirements: | Open space for movement. No desks, tables or chairs needed. |
